home *** CD-ROM | disk | FTP | other *** search
/ Deutsche Edition 1 / Deutsche Edition 1.iso / amok / amok_lha / amok77.lha / IFFlib / IFFlib.lha / Examples / makefile < prev    next >
Makefile  |  1992-06-14  |  2KB  |  70 lines

  1. ##
  2. ##    $Id: makefile,v 21.1 92/06/02 18:14:03 chris Exp $
  3. ##    $Revision: 21.1 $
  4. ##
  5. ##    $Filename: Examples/makefile $
  6. ##    $Author: Christian A. Weber $
  7. ##    $Release: 21.1 $
  8. ##    $Date: 92/06/02 18:14:03 $
  9. ##
  10. ##    Makefile to build iff.library examples
  11. ##
  12. ##    COPYRIGHT (C) 1987-1992 BY CHRISTIAN A. WEBER, BRUGGERWEG 2,
  13. ##    CH-8037 ZUERICH, SWITZERLAND.
  14. ##    THIS FILE MAY BE FREELY DISTRIBUTED. USE AT YOUR OWN RISK.
  15. ##
  16.  
  17. ALL:    EasyExample AnimExample GrabScreen
  18.  
  19.  
  20. #############################################################################
  21. ##    Flags
  22.  
  23. CFLAGS    = -cfustq -fid -ms -v -rr -s -O
  24. AFLAGS    = -l -iINCLUDE: 
  25. LFLAGS    = ADDSYM
  26.  
  27.  
  28. #############################################################################
  29. ##    Rules
  30.  
  31. .s.o:
  32.     Genam $(AFLAGS) $*.S
  33.  
  34. .c.o:
  35.     LC $(CFLAGS) $*.c
  36.  
  37.  
  38. #############################################################################
  39. ##    EasyExample
  40.  
  41. EX_STARTUP    = LIB:c.o
  42. EX_MODULES    = EasyExample.o
  43. EX_LIBS        = LIB:lcr.lib
  44.  
  45. EasyExample:    $(EX_STARTUP) $(EX_MODULES) $(EX_LIBS)
  46.         BLINK FROM $(EX_STARTUP) $(EX_MODULES) TO $* LIB $(EX_LIBS)
  47.  
  48.  
  49. #############################################################################
  50. ##    AnimEXample
  51.  
  52. AX_STARTUP    = LIB:c.o
  53. AX_MODULES    = AnimExample.o
  54. AX_LIBS        = LIB:lcr.lib
  55.  
  56. AnimExample:    $(AX_STARTUP) $(AX_MODULES) $(AX_LIBS)
  57.         BLINK FROM $(AX_STARTUP) $(AX_MODULES) TO $* LIB $(AX_LIBS)
  58.  
  59.  
  60. #############################################################################
  61. ##    GrabScreen
  62.  
  63. GS_STARTUP    = LIB:c.o
  64. GS_MODULES    = GrabScreen.o
  65. GS_LIBS        = LIB:lcr.lib
  66.  
  67. GrabScreen:    $(GS_STARTUP) $(GS_MODULES) $(GS_LIBS)
  68.         BLINK FROM $(GS_STARTUP) $(GS_MODULES) TO $* LIB $(GS_LIBS)
  69.  
  70.